Basic Concepts (1) REDUNDANCY Systems or elements of a system are backed up with secondary resources Tradeoff between higher investments and costs caused by the system downtime
Basic Concepts (2) Fault Error Failure FAULT – a physical defect in some component ERROR – deviation from the required operation FAILURE – system’s inability to perform its function
Basic Concepts (3) RELIABILITY – probability that the system functions correctly over a period of a time Mean time-to-failure (MTTF) Mean time-to-repair (MTTR) AVAILABILITY – probablity that the system is functioning correctly at a given time = MTTF / (MTTF + MTTR)
The ’nines’ 1 nine 90.0% 36 days 12 hours 50 000 minutes Availability Downtime/year Downtime/year Examples 1 nine 90.0% 36 days 12 hours 50 000 minutes Personal Clients 2 nines 99.0% 87 hours 36 minutes 5000 minutes Entry-level Businesses 3 nines 99.9% 8 hours 46 minutes 500 minutes Internet Service Providers, Mainstream Businesses 4 nines 99.99% 52 minutes 33 s 50 minutes Data centers 5 nines 99.999% 5 minutes 15 s 5 minutes Carrier-grade Telco, Medical, Banking 6 nines 99.9999% 31,5 s 0,5 minutes Military Defense System, Carrier-grade Goal
